EDITORS COMMENTS
In this illustration by Arthur Rackham, we witness a poignant moment between Wotan and Brunnhilde. The scene is taken from Richard Wagner's epic operas, "The Rhinegold" and "The Valkyrie" which are steeped in Germanic mythology and folklore. Rackham's masterful brushstrokes bring to life the solemnity of this encounter. Wotan, the king of gods in Norse mythology, turns his gaze sorrowfully back at Brunnhilde. His expression reveals a profound sense of regret and longing as he contemplates their inevitable separation. The artist skillfully captures the emotional depth of this pivotal moment. Set against a backdrop reminiscent of medieval Germany, with hints of Viking influence, the illustration transports us to an ancient world filled with sagas and legends. It evokes images of valiant warriors and mystical beings that populate Norse mythology. Rackham's use of color lithography adds vibrancy to the scene while maintaining an air of mystery. Each stroke seems to breathe life into these mythological characters, making them come alive on paper. This artwork not only serves as a visual representation but also pays homage to German history and literature through its intricate details. It invites viewers to delve deeper into Wagner's mythical universe where gods clash with mortals for power and love. Preserved within a private collection, this print stands as a testament to both Rackham's artistic prowess and Wagner's enduring impact on Germanic culture.
